2008 Ford Focus Turn Signals Blink Faster when Connected to a Trailer with Wiring Harness 118457

Question:

I installed a Curt hitch and trailer wiring kit on my 2008 ford focus recently. I notice the blinker cadence is faster when pigtail is connected to trailer lights, but goes back to normal once unplugged. Is there anything I can do to slow the cadence while towing? Its not a big deal either way.

asked by: Jim H


Expert Reply:

When the trailer is connected and you use the turn signal, or any of the lights, there is more power draw on the vehicle system and that might be leading to the blinkers going faster. Also check the main ground for the wiring harness # 118457, just to be sure you do not have a developing ground issue.

Check the trailer lights to determine how much amperage they draw for each function. Then check to see what the tail lights on the vehicle can handle. You do not want to overdraw the wiring on the vehicle. If you find that you are within tolerances and everything is grounded correctly then there is nothing to worry about.
